body {	font-family:Trebuchet MS,Verdana, Arial,Helvetica, sans-serif;font-size: 0.8em;margin: 0;padding: 0;height:100%;0pt 0pt 1em;}
img{border:0;}
#conteneur{
position: relative;
width: 800px;
margin: 0 ;
}
/*#header{height:100px;}*/
#footer{height:108px;}
#conteneur .spacer{clear:both;}
#conteneur a{text-decoration:none;color:#0000FF;}
#conteneur a:hover{text-decoration:underline;color:#0000FF;}
#centre {
	margin-left: 180px;
}
#gauche {
	/*position: absolute;*/
	left:0pt;
	width: 155px;
	height:100%;
	margin-left:30px;	
}
	
.colGauche{float:left;width:155px;}
.colDroite{float:left;width:770px;}

.margin3{margin:3px;}
.margin10{margin:10px;}
.bottom5{margin-bottom:5px;}
.bottom10{margin-bottom:10px;}
.bottom20{margin-bottom:20px;}
.left5{margin-left:5px;}
.left10{margin-left:10px;}
.left20{margin-left:20px;}
.left30{margin-left:30px;}

.right10{margin-right:10px;}
.top10{margin-top:10px;}
.top20{margin-top:20px;}
.top30{margin-top:30px;}

.height20{height:20px;}
.height30{height:30px;}

.blocMoteur{
    border: 2px solid #FF0000;
}
.moteurfooter input {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	background-color: #FF0000;
	text-align: center;
	cursor: default;
	margin-top:5px;
	margin-right:5px;
	margin-bottom:5px;
	margin-left:105px;
	cursor:pointer;
	/*width:30px;*/
}
.contenuMoteur{
	padding:5px;
}
.moteurTitre{
	background-image:url(../images/bgrouge.jpg);
	background-position:left top;
	background-repeat:repeat-x;		
	height: 23px;
	color: #FFFFFF;
	font-weight:bold;
	text-align:center;
	vertical-align: middle;
}

.titleSelectMoteur {
	font-family:Arial,Helvetica,sans-serif;
	font-size: 12px;
	font-weight:bold;
}

.blocMoteur Select{
	font-family:Arial,Helvetica,sans-serif;
	font-size:11px;
	width:139px;
}



.blocPromo {
	cursor:pointer;
	width:268px;
	border-bottom:1px dashed #FF0103;
}
.photoPromo{float:left;width:50px;margin: 3px;}
.textePromo{ float:left;width:210px;}
.titrePromo{font-weight:bold;color:#000000;font-size: 12px;text-transform: uppercase }
.promoLine1{width:205px; }
.colTitreComp{float:left;width:160px;}
.colPrix{float:left;width:40px;margin-left:5px;}
.prixBarre{color:#000000;text-decoration: line-through;}
.prixPromo{font-weight:bold;color:red;font-size: 14px; }
.promoLine2{word-wrap:none;font-weight:bold;clear:both;font-size:11px; }
.promoLine3{font-size:10px;}
